Dr. Zaid Fadul is a distinguished physician and healthcare leader with expertise spanning Family Medicine, Addiction Medicine, Aerospace Medicine, and Occupational Health. He currently serves as Chief Medical Officer for Better U, where he designs innovative medical protocols for alternative therapies addressing mental health conditions like PTSD, anxiety, and depression. As CEO of Bespoke Concierge MD, Dr. Fadul integrates Primary Care and Functional Medicine to deliver personalized healthcare solutions, reflecting his commitment to advancing patient care through innovation and leadership.
In addition to his civilian roles, Dr. Fadul is a Flight Surgeon with the U.S. Air Force Reserve, assigned to the 304th Rescue Squadron. He specializes in physical exams and flight clearances for special operations personnel while focusing on operational medicine, occupational health, and wilderness medicine. His leadership includes managing diverse provider networks and ensuring quality control across all stakeholders.
Dr. Fadul's career highlights include serving as Inpatient Medical Director at Cancer Treatment Centers of America in Phoenix and Chief Medical Officer at DocDay Health, where he developed virtual primary care programs and comprehensive medical protocols for Oncology. His versatility extends to leadership positions in hospice care, addiction medicine clinics, and hospitalist programs. His global perspective is enriched by medical missions in countries such as Guatemala, Honduras, Peru, Tanzania, and Indonesia.
A Harvard alumnus with training in healthcare leadership, Dr. Fadul earned his medical degree from Ross University School of Medicine and holds board certifications in Family Practice and Addiction Medicine. He is actively involved in professional organizations like the American Academy of Family Physicians (FAAFP) and the American Society of Addiction Medicine. As an Executive Board Member of the Maricopa County Medical Society, Dr. Fadul contributes to legislative affairs and community health initiatives.
